President of France

List of Presidents of France.

France is the classic example of a mixed presidental-parliamentary system. It has both a President and Prime Minister, both of whom share real power, and can come from different parties (see cohabitation).

French presidential election, 2002

Election results, first ballot (April 21, 2002):
Registered voters : 41 194 689
Number of voters : 29 495 733
Valid votes : 28 498 471

Election results, second ballot :

  • Jacques Chirac (RPR) 82.21%
  • Jean-Marie Le Pen (FN) 17.71%
